Dead animal pick-up services involve the removal and disposal of deceased animals from residential, commercial, or public properties. This service is essential when an animal has died on or near a property, whether it’s found in a yard, driveway, garage, or outdoor space. Service providers handle the careful and respectful removal of the carcass, ensuring that the property remains clean and free from any health hazards associated with decomposing animals. They also take care of proper disposal methods, following local regulations to prevent any potential issues for property owners.

This service helps address a variety of problems that can arise from deceased animals. Beyond the obvious odor and visual concerns, a dead animal can attract pests such as flies, rodents, or scavengers, which may create additional health risks or nuisance issues. In some cases, the presence of a carcass can also lead to unpleasant odors that linger and affect the comfort of the property’s inhabitants. Dead animal pick-up services provide a quick and discreet solution to eliminate these problems, restoring a clean and safe environment for residents and property managers alike.

Properties that typically require dead animal removal include residential homes, farms, commercial buildings, and even public parks or recreational areas. Homeowners may need this service after discovering a deceased animal in their yard or garage, especially if it’s difficult to access or remove on their own. Property managers and business owners may also seek assistance when an animal carcass is found on a commercial site or shared outdoor space. In rural or agricultural settings, where animals are more common, regular removal services can help maintain hygiene and prevent the spread of disease.
